If you’re in Houston — especially near downtown or the convention center — and you love a great burger, Rodeo Goat is a must-go.

We had the Cheese Fries to start, and they were fantastic — crispy, loaded, and full of flavor.

The Bodacious Burger absolutely lived up to its name. Juicy, bold, and mouthwateringly good. I also tried one of the smash-style burgers on a return trip. It was still very good, but honestly not as memorable as the specialty burgers like the Bodacious. If you’re choosing, go with one of their signature creations.

Now let’s talk dessert. If you have even the slightest bit of room, get the Cow Patty (chocolate & pecan Texas sheet cake served warm with a scoop of ice cream). It is absolutely fantastic. We enjoyed it so much that we came back on a separate trip just for the dessert — the burger was basically the sidebar.

The atmosphere is lively and fun. The music is a little loud for my taste (I’m old, so no biggie), but there’s plenty of space. We went at a crazy busy time downtown with a party of eight and were still seated in about 45 minutes — honestly not bad at all.

Service was fantastic, and the prices are very reasonable for what you get.

Highly recommend. If you’re in the Houston area and want a great burger, don’t hesitate to check it out.

Rodeo Goat is one of those burger spots that fully lives up to its reputation. I went on a sunny Sunday in January, and the place was absolutely slammed — packed inside and out, with people crowding the patio to soak up the weather. You can usually snag a seat along the bar, but the real magic is outside, where the energy feels loud, fun, and very “Houston weekend.”

The burgers are the star here. The menu leans creative without feeling gimmicky — big flavors, great toppings, and patties that actually taste like something. It’s the kind of place where you debate between two options, pick one, and immediately start planning to come back for the other. Fries and sides hold their own too, which isn’t always the case at burger joints.

The atmosphere is casual and upbeat, with friendly staff who keep things moving even when the place is buzzing. It’s an easy hang: good food, cold drinks, and a crowd that feels relaxed and social.

A great stop for anyone who wants a fun, lively patio and a burger that’s worth the hype.
